Radiator: Service and Repair
COMPONENTS
RADIATOR AND RADIATOR FAN
REMOVAL
1. Set the vehicle on a lift.
2. Disconnect the ground cable from battery.
3. Lift-up the vehicle.
4. Remove the under cover.
5. Drain engine coolant completely.
6. Disconnect the connector (A) of radiator main fan motor and connector (B) of sub fan motor.
7. Disconnect the radiator outlet hose from thermostat cover.
8. Disconnect the ATF cooler hoses from ATF pipes. (AT model) Plug the ATF pipe to prevent ATF leaks.
9. Lower the vehicle.
10. Disconnect the over flow hose.
11. Remove the reservoir tank.
12. Remove the hood stay holder.
13. Remove the air intake duct.
14. Disconnect the radiator inlet hose from engine.
15. Remove the radiator upper brackets.
16. Lift the radiator up and away from vehicle.
INSTALLATION
1. Attach the radiator lower cushions to holes on the radiator lower bracket.
2. Install the radiator to vehicle.
NOTE: Make pins on the lower side of radiator be fitted into the radiator lower cushions on body side.
3. Install the radiator upper brackets and tighten the bolts.
4. Connect the radiator inlet hose.
5. Install the air intake duct.
6. Install the hood stay holder.
7. Install the reservoir tank.
8. Connect the over flow hose.
9. Lift-up the vehicle.
10. Connect the ATF cooler hoses. (AT model)
11. Connect the radiator outlet hose.
12. Connect the connector (A) to radiator main fan motor and connector (B) to sub fan motor.
13. Install the under cover.
14. Lower the vehicle.
15. Connect the battery ground cable to battery.
16. Fill with engine coolant.
INSPECTION
1. Remove the radiator cap, top off the radiator with coolant, and then attach the tester in place of cap.
2. Apply a pressure of 157 kPa (1.6 kg/cm2, 23 psi) to the radiator to check if:
^ Engine coolant leaks at/around radiator.
^ Engine coolant leaks at/around hoses or connections.
CAUTION:
^ Engine should be turned off.
^ Wipe engine coolant from check points in advance.
^ Be careful to prevent engine coolant from spurting out when removing tester.
^ Be careful not to deform the filler neck of radiator when installing or removing the tester.
